Advice to corporate communication execs: Listen carefully

Biggest challenge in corporate communications today: The rapid proliferation of communications channels - particularly those that are 24 hours in nature - has created the need for increased responsibility and accountability by communications executives. We must be mindful and sensitive to the way our industry is evolving.

A career mistake (misstep) I wish I never made, but learned from: Earlier on in my career, I was very hard on myself and was consumed by my work. As I have gained experience, I have learned how to put my career in perspective, how to manage my expectations and how to prioritize my workload so that I am not fighting each and every battle all the time.
